The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Frederick Stephens, born in 1846 in Bristol, Gloucestershire, consisted of 6 members. Frederick was the head of the household, married to Mary Stephens, born in 1849 in Wigan, Lancashire, England. They had 3 children; John (born 1874 in Sheffield, Yorkshire, England), Maud M (born 1876 in Sheffield, Yorkshire, England) and Isabel L (born 1881 in Sheffield, Yorkshire, England).
During the period, also present in the household was Frederick's Cousin, Isabella E Winchester, born in 1855 in Bristol, Gloucestershire, England.
